Africa eCommerce Week was organized from 10 to 14 December by UNCTAD, the African Union, the European Union and eTrade for All partners. Held at the United Nations Office at Nairobi and hosted by the Kenyan government, the conference examined ways to enhance the ability of African countries to engage in and benefit from e-commerce and the evolving digital economy. This breakfast is convened by the World Economic Forum together with the United Nations Conference on Trade and Development (UNCTAD)-led eTrade for all initiative to launch a Pan-African multistakeholder community that can serve as a public-private sounding board for brainstorming digital trade policy and partnerships in the region.
